Trapped Miner

A miner is trapped in a mine containing 3 3 doors.

  • The 1 st 1^\text{st} door leads to a tunnel that will take him to safety after 3 3 hours.
  • The 2 nd 2^\text{nd} door leads to a tunnel that returns him to the mine after 5 5 hours.
  • The 3 rd 3^\text{rd} door leads to a tunnel that returns him to the mine after 7 7 hours.

At all times, he is equally likely to choose any one of the doors. What is the expected time to reach safety (in hours)?


The answer is 15.

Let the expected time be E E . Then E = 1 3 × 3 + 1 3 × ( 5 + E ) + 1 3 × ( 7 + E ) E=\dfrac13\times3+\dfrac13\times(5+E)+\dfrac13\times(7+E) .

3 E = 15 + 2 E , E = 15 3E=15+2E,E=15
